Nothing upsets us animal lovers than the idea of healthy animals being euthanized because there aren’t enough home for them all. One of the main tools in getting to “no kill” is spaying and neutering all pets. That’s the work PetFix Northeast Ohio, a nonprofit organization based in Euclid does, offering low-cost spaying and neutering to shelters, rescues, feral colony caretakers and private pet owners.
The organization keeps its fees low with benefits such as Sips for Snips. Taking place at the Bottlehouse Brewery and Meadery in Cleveland Heights, it offers raffle prizes, hearty vegan snacks and a drink ticket with each $30 admission (two with each $50 VIP tix).
